  1. Nanotechnology Governance: from Risk Regulation to Informal Platforms.Antoni Roig - 2018 - NanoEthics 12 (2):115-121.
    Current nanotechnology regulation is focussed on risks. On the other hand, technical guidelines and other soft law tools are increasingly replacing hard law. This risk reduction approach does not seem to be fully aligned with open principles like sustainable nanotechnology. Indeed, risk optimization tends to be rather a continuous process than a way to settle ultimate lists of risks.   • Shaping Emerging Technologies: Governance, Innovation, Discourse.Elizabeth A. Pitts - 2015 - NanoEthics 9 (1):85-87.
    This edited collection presents a selection of papers from the 2012 conference of the Society for the Study of Nanoscience and Emerging Technologies , an international network of scholars and practitioners who seek to understand and influence the relationships between technologies and socio-economic contexts. Like S.NET itself, the collection is heterogeneous: organized under the headings of Engagements, Regulatory Governance, Innovation, and Discourse, its sixteen chapters reflect a broad range of political, epistemological, and methodological standpoints.   • Changing Me Softly: Making Sense of Soft Regulation and Compliance in the Italian Nanotechnology Sector.Simone Arnaldi - 2017 - NanoEthics 11 (1):3-16.
    Soft regulation has increased its importance in science and technology governance. Despite such indisputable significance, the literature on technology policy and regulation so far seems to have dedicated only a limited attention to a systematic understanding of the factors affecting compliance with these soft rules. This article addresses this limitation. By way of a literature scoping exercise, we propose a taxonomy of the mechanisms affecting compliance with soft regulation.   • Laboratory Safety and Nanotechnology Workers: an Analysis of Current Guidelines in the USA.Jeong Joo Ahn, Youngjae Kim, Elizabeth A. Corley & Dietram A. Scheufele - 2016 - NanoEthics 10 (1):5-23.
    Although some regulatory frameworks for the occupational health and safety of nanotechnology workers have been developed, worker safety and health issues in these laboratory environments have received less attention than many other areas of nanotechnology regulation. In addition, workers in nanotechnology labs are likely to face unknown risks and hazards because few of the guidelines and rules for worker safety are mandatory.
